写点什么

飞算 JavaAI+ 开发者:双剑合璧,编程效率倍增!

  • 2025-02-17
    广东
  • 本文字数:1609 字

    阅读完需:约 5 分钟

在当今快速发展的软件开发行业中,开发者们面临着前所未有的挑战与机遇。随着技术的不断迭代和业务需求的日益复杂,传统的编程方式逐渐暴露出各种问题。

效率低下

在软件开发的过程中,效率低下是一个普遍存在的问题。传统的编程方式往往依赖于开发者的手动编码,这不仅需要花费大量的时间和精力,而且难以保证代码的质量和可维护性。特别是在处理复杂业务逻辑和大规模数据处理时,手动编码的效率更是低下,容易引发开发周期的延长和项目交付的延迟。此外,由于开发者之间的技术水平存在差异,导致团队整体的开发效率也参差不齐,难以形成高效的协作和产出。

错误率高

手动编码的另一个弊端在于错误率高。在编程过程中,开发者可能会因为疏忽、疲劳或是对业务理解不足等原因,引入各种逻辑错误、语法错误或性能问题。这些错误在开发阶段可能不易被发现,但在后期测试或上线后往往会引发严重的问题,导致系统崩溃、数据丢失或用户体验下降等严重后果。为了修复这些错误,开发者需要花费更多的时间和精力进行调试和修复,这不仅增加了开发成本,也影响了项目的稳定性和可靠性。

团队协作瓶颈

不同开发者之间的代码风格、逻辑设计差异导致代码整合困难,增加了沟通与协调的成本。

技术更新迅速

新技术层出不穷,开发者需不断学习以保持竞争力,但时间有限,难以兼顾技术深度与广度。

上述痛点背后,反映出的是软件开发过程中自动化程度不足、智能化水平低下的现状。传统编程方式过度依赖人工,不仅限制了开发效率,也难以保证代码质量的一致性。此外,随着软件规模的增长,复杂性呈指数级上升,仅凭人力难以有效管理。因此,探索并应用能够提升编程效率、降低错误率的新技术,成为解决当前困境的关键。

飞算 JavaAI+开发者

飞算 JavaAI +开发者,正是针对上述问题提出的一项创新解决方案。结合了人工智能与自动化技术的力量,为开发者提供了全新的编程体验,实现了从代码生成到项目管理的全面智能化升级。



自然语言生成代码:自然语言生成代码技术是指通过解析和理解用户用自然语言描述的需求或逻辑,自动生成相应的程序代码。例如,用户可以说“我需要一个能够处理用户登录和注册的 Web 应用”,然后系统就能根据这个描述自动生成包含用户认证、注册功能以及相关数据库操作的代码框架。

生成优化建议:包括算法优化、内存管理优化、代码结构改进等,旨在提高代码的运行效率和可维护性。通过智能分析生成的代码,工具能够识别出潜在的瓶颈或低效部分,并给出具体的优化方案,帮助开发者进一步提升应用程序的性能。

解释代码:指工具能够自动解析并解释生成的代码,帮助开发者理解代码的逻辑和功能。通过详细的解释和注释,开发者可以更快地掌握代码的工作原理,从而更有效地进行调试和修改。

生成代码注释:注释不仅有助于开发者理解代码,还能提高代码的可读性和可维护性。通过智能分析代码的结构和逻辑,能够自动生成准确且有用的注释,帮助开发者更好地把握代码的整体框架和细节。

代码补全:代码补全功能是指在编写代码时,能够根据上下文自动推荐可能的代码片段或函数,从而加快编码速度并减少错误。通过代码补全,开发者可以更加高效地编写代码,同时减少手动输入带来的错误。

生成单元测试:有助于确保代码的正确性和稳定性。通过运行这些测试,开发者可以及时发现并修复代码中的错误,从而提高软件的整体质量。自动生成单元测试不仅提高了测试覆盖率,还大大减轻了开发者的测试负担。

飞算 JavaAI +开发者的出现,如同为开发者配备了两把锋利的剑——一把是智能化的代码生成剑,快速精准地切割开发任务;另一把是自动化管理与优化的剑,确保代码质量与团队协作的高效运行。这两剑合璧,不仅显著提升了编程效率,更为开发者释放了更多时间与精力,专注于业务逻辑的创新与优化,推动了软件开发行业的智能化转型。

总之,飞算 JavaAI +开发者以其独特的价值主张和技术优势,正引领着软件开发领域的一场深刻变革,让编程效率倍增成为可能,也为开发者开启了更加高效、智能的编程新时代。

用户头像

飞算云智官方账号 2021-08-10 加入

SoFlu-JavaAI开发助手创新性引导式开发,辅助需求细化和功能设计,精准生成工程源码 了解更多产品内容,欢迎关注:SoFlu-JavaAI开发助手

评论

发布
暂无评论
飞算JavaAI+开发者:双剑合璧,编程效率倍增!_飞算JavaAI开发助手_InfoQ写作社区